Snow joy for GSE

1 of 1

GSE Racing’s test plans have been set back yet again by surprise Spanish weather conditions.

The British Superbike team had one test ruined by –4C temperatures in Almeria last week. Their test at the Guadix circuit in southern Spain on Sunday-Tuesday this week fared little better.

Snow blocked surrounding roads and the circuit was unfit for testing for two out of the four days.

Riders Leon Haslam and James Haydon were only able to get in around 100 laps in total.

Haslam said: “I’m very comfortable with the Ducati 999F04 and am confident that we will be completely ready come Brands Hatch on March 28. We’ve tried various settings and will be looking to fine tune things in the next six weeks – when the weather is finally kind to us!“

Haydon admitted Spain had been frustrating but added: “The team are working well and we have plenty of time to develop further before the opening race.”

The team will be back in Spain for more tests next month.
